Kendrick Lamar Reveals 'Black Panther' Soundtrack Details
.
The details about the music and the album art for the upcoming Black Panther movie has been revealed ahead of the soundtracks digital release on February 9th. Billed as "Music From And Inspired By Black Panther" the soundtrack album was curated by Kendrick Lamar, who appears on five of the 14 tracks. The physical CD release is set to hit stores on February 16th. The soundtrack will also feature appearance from other stars if the hip-hip world including The Weeknd, 2Chainz, Vince Staples, Swae Lee, SZA, Schoolboy Q and more. Black Panther The Album:
